Key Features of Punjab Kisan Loan Program 2025
- Interest-free loans for small and medium farmers
- Flexible repayment plans (monthly or seasonal)
- Direct applications through banks and facilitation centers
- Financing for fertilizers, pesticides, seeds, and crop inputs
- Priority for farmers with landholding up to 12.5 acres

Eligibility Criteria for Farmers
The government has kept clear rules to ensure only genuine kisans benefit from the scheme:
- Applicant must be a Pakistani citizen living in Punjab
- Landholding must not exceed 12.5 acres
- Must be registered with Agriculture Department
- CNIC verification via NADRA is required
- Farmers with bank loan defaults may face rejection
Application Process – Step by Step
Applying for the Punjab Kisan Loan 2025 is simple:
- Visit your nearest Agriculture Facilitation Center or partner bank branch.
- Fill out the Kisan Loan application form.
- Attach CNIC, land documents, and crop details.
- Submit for verification through the Agriculture Department.
- Once approved, the loan is directly transferred to your bank account.
Overview About Punjab Kisan Loan Program 2025
Feature | Details |
Loan Type | Interest-Free Agricultural Loan |
Target Group | Small & Medium Farmers |
Loan Limit | Up to Rs 500,000 |
Repayment | Seasonal or Monthly Installments |
Start Date | September 2025 |
Announced By | CM Punjab Maryam Nawaz |

Challenges Farmers Might Face
While the scheme is a game-changer, some issues may arise:
- Delays in NADRA verification
- Low awareness in rural belts
- Limited bank branches in remote tehsils
- Overwhelming demand causing loan delays
